Air Suspension Sagging or Corner Low
The air suspension on Series II, Discovery 3, and 4 models is the most common complaint we hear from Discovery owners. A single corner sitting low usually points to a failed air spring or a leak at a line fitting. A system that sags overnight points to the compressor struggling to hold pressure. We diagnose the specific failure point before recommending parts.

High-mileage Discovery V8 engines that have had infrequent oil changes can develop chain stretch. The telltale sign is a brief metallic rattle on cold startup that fades as oil pressure builds — don't ignore it. A worn chain that jumps teeth will cause serious engine damage. Lifted Discoveries or those with significant off-road mileage put stress on front CV axles. Clicking on turns is a worn outer CV joint — once the boot cracks and grease escapes, the joint deteriorates quickly. Utah's temperature swings, mountain roads, and high altitude put unique demands on your vehicle. Here's what we've learned from years of servicing Land Rover Discoverys in the Salt Lake Valley.
Air suspension maintenance in Utah temperature extremes: Utah's wide temperature swings between summer and winter are hard on air spring bladders. Inspect your air springs visually each fall for cracking or abrasion — a failing bladder is much cheaper to address before it leaves you sitting on a bump stop in a Whole Foods parking lot in January.
Cooling system attention on high-mileage Discovery V8s: the 4.0L and 4.6L V8s in Discovery Series II models are prone to coolant loss from the intake manifold gaskets as mileage accumulates. Check your coolant level monthly on high-mileage examples and watch for white exhaust smoke or a sweet smell from the heater — early signs of a developing leak.
Brake fluid replacement interval in mountain driving: if you regularly drive Utah canyon roads — Big and Little Cottonwood, American Fork Canyon, Provo Canyon — replace your brake fluid every two years. Mountain descents heat brakes more than flat-road driving, and old fluid with absorbed moisture has a lower boiling point, increasing the risk of brake fade.
